CARTER v. JOHNSON PUBL'G CO., INC.


19 A.D.2d 800 (1963)

Russell Carter, Respondent, v. Johnson Publishing Co., Inc.,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

October 1, 1963


Judgment unanimously reversed on the law and on the facts and a new trial ordered, unless the plaintiff-respondent shall stipulate to accept the sum of $7,500, in which event the judgment as modified is affirmed, without costs.
